Monocrystalline vs. Polycrystalline Solar Panels

Monocrystalline solar panels can reach efficiencies of over 23% in some instances, while most polycrystalline models top out below 20%. Aesthetics. The primary difference in aesthetics between the two types of solar panels is their color: monocrystalline panels are usually black, while polycrystalline panels can appear to have a blue hue. What is a monocrystalline PV module?

(a) Classification of PV materials (b) Monocrystalline PV Module (c) Polycrystalline PV Module (d) Thin-film PV Module. Monocrystalline is created by slicing cells from a single cylindrical silicon crystal. Monocrystalline silicon needs a more complex manufacturing process than other technologies, resulting in slightly higher costs .

Is monocrystalline PV better than polycrystalline PV?

Monocrystalline PV system’s configurations outperformed other technologies in terms of efficiency (12.8%), performance ratio (80.5%) and specific yield per unit area (267 kWh/m 2). Accordingly, it is well-placed for sunny climates with moderate temperatures. Polycrystalline systems showed a lower performance in comparison to Monocrystalline.

How much power does a monocrystalline solar panel lose?

For the average solar radiation above 1000 W/m2 with an average ambient temperature of 33o C, the surface temperature of monocrystalline solar cells is around 30.6o C, a power loss of 2.3% occurs. Whereas in polycrystalline panels, when the surface temperature is 47.5o C, there is a power loss of about 10.12%.

What is the difference between monocrystalline & polycrystalline TCT PV array?

Monocrystalline TCT PV array has generated 118.05 W and 25.41 W more power than Polycrystalline and Thin-film TCT PV array. Thin film TCT PV array has 1.82% and 0.79% more efficiency than Monocrystalline and Polycrystalline TCT PV array.
